Misplaced Keys

A majority of people have lost their keys at some point. They might have put them down at a cafe and forgotten to pick them back up or gotten lost in the shuffle as they exited the car to drop their children off at school. The replacement of modern-day car keys can be expensive and difficult but the good thing is that Audi provides a simple way to get a replacement if you lose yours.

If you've lost your Audi key, make sure you look in all the obvious places first before you start panicking. You may be able to locate it in your purse, pocket or bag, or you could retrace your steps from the last time you used it. If you're unable to locate it, contact your dealer or an auto locksmith to come and make a new one for you.

You'll have to bring a picture identification card, your registration documents and proof of insurance to the dealership or locksmith to prove that you're the owner of the car. It will help to prevent any fraudulent actions, therefore it is essential to keep these documents in your wallet or in the glove compartment.

After verifying your identity, a dealership or locksmith will program a new audi key programmer key for you by using an Audi scanner. They'll have to do this in order to make sure that the key is compatible with the vehicle's immobiliser, which means it isn't able to be turned on and run away.

Lost Keys

The ability to unlock your Audi and then start it without reaching into your pocket or purse is one of the many advantages that come with owning an Audi. This feature is extremely helpful when you have food or children in the car and don't want to stop to find your keys. As with any high-tech gadget the key fob will eventually wear out. It is possible to replace it. It's not simple to replace an Audi keyfob simply by purchasing a generic replacement from the local auto parts shop. You'll have to work with an authorized Audi dealer to order a new one and have it programmed to your vehicle. After you have provided the evidence, the process could take as long as a week. You will need to pay an additional fee to have the new key programmed, to allow it to start your car and open your doors.

Before going to your dealer to purchase a new Audi replacement audi car key key, ensure that you have a photo ID and the car's registration papers. This will allow the dealer or the locksmith to verify that you are the owner of the car and then begin the replacement process.

Once the dealership or locksmith has confirmed that you are the owner of the vehicle, they'll order a new key for you. This process can take up to one week, and they will also have to program the new key to open your doors and start the engine. They will need to provide the details for the immobilizer in your car and could require a special tool to reprogram the new key.
